Output 95f364f72109ba246a1c54f57fbb907ed3ff0476ab98c55c0eaf7898c121966e:6

value
161575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e33ee8b0c288e150e79eab6bb0b2e73ec88c5a9 OP_EQUAL
address
3Eev64xUzRSUFQ4jCdPwczwFHns367C5bA
transaction
95f364f72109ba246a1c54f57fbb907ed3ff0476ab98c55c0eaf7898c121966e